# The Five-Year Stress Test

A **workshop-based diagnostic tool** used to uncover opportunities for [[concept-structured-empowerment]] by projecting the risks of a company's current decision-making trajectory.

**Steps:**
1. **Assemble a multidisciplinary group of 10–12 participants**, including **3–4 [[concept-focal-employees|focal employees]]** and representatives from supporting functions (product, logistics, marketing, etc.).
2. **Review in advance** the company's value proposition, key results, and current decision-making approach.
3. **Collaboratively surface the risks** of continuing or intensifying the current approach over the next five years.
4. **Assess adjustments:** free focal employees from specialty duties they can't do well, and determine which risks can be curtailed with *simple boundaries*.
5. **Apply structured empowerment** ([[concept-curated-options|curated options]] + [[concept-key-results-accountability|accountability]]) to solve the *remaining* operational and scaling challenges.
